Foot Care 

 

Q7 Lorraine Barrett: Will the Minister make a statement on foot care in Wales? OAQ(3)0741(HSS)

 

 

 

Edwina Hart: I recognise the importance of good foot care. Provision of services is a matter for local determination. I have commissioned a scoping exercise to identify the extent of unmet social foot care needs in the community and potential solutions to any gaps in provision.

 

 

 

Lorraine Barrett: I was taken with Age Concern Cymru’s report, 'Little steps can make a big difference’, which called for a number of improvements on basic foot care services for elderly people in Wales, which I am sure you will agree can save their lives. Have you considered this report? Can you share some of your thoughts with us please?

 

 

 

Edwina Hart: Like you, I thought that it was an excellent report. I have asked officials to look at this report, because I will undertake a scoping exercise. I will be meeting the chief executive of the Society of Chiropodists and Podiatrists this month; this issue will be on the agenda to see what progress we can make in the future
